Factors Influencing Headphone Prices
Several key aspects affect the price of headphones, which include:
1. Kind of Headphones
- Over-Ear: Known for their convenience and sound quality, over-ear headphones normally vary from mid to high price points.
- On-Ear: These use a more portable option and generally sit at a lower price compared to over-ear options.
- In-Ear: Also understood as earphones, these are usually more economical, but high-end models can be costly.
- True Wireless: TWS headphones have acquired appeal for their benefit but can vary significantly in cost.
2. Brand name Reputation
- Brand names like Bose and Sennheiser command greater rates due to their established reputation and quality control, while lesser-known brands may provide more budget-friendly alternatives without substantial brand support.
3. Sound Quality
- Headphones with better motorists and advanced sound technologies, such as noise cancellation or adaptive noise settings, come at a premium price.
4. Product and Build Quality
- Headphones made from resilient products like metal and premium plastics are generally more pricey due to the increased production cost.
5. Features
- Wired vs. Wireless: Wireless headphones typically cost more due to Bluetooth innovation and battery management systems.
- Sound Cancellation: Active sound cancellation technology considerably increases the price of headphones.
- Microphone Quality: Integrated high-quality microphones improve functionality, particularly for players and experts, leading to a higher cost.
6. Target Audience
- Headphones created for audiophiles or expert studio usage typically fall within a higher price bracket due to precision engineering and premium materials.
Headphones Pricing Tiers
When shopping for headphones, it can be helpful to categorize them into distinct prices tiers. Below is a breakdown of rates tiers and examples of popular headphone designs in each category.
Price Range | Description | Example Models |
---|---|---|
Budget (<<₤ 50)Basic functions, good quality, ideal for casual usage. | Anker SoundCore, JLab Audio | |
Mid-range (₤ 50 - ₤ 150) | Balanced sound quality, more convenience, extra functions like sound seclusion. | Sony WH-CH710N, Apple AirPods |
High-end (₤ 150 - ₤ 300) | Superior sound quality, excellent construct quality, functions like noise cancellation. | Bose QuietComfort 35 II, Sennheiser HD 558 |
Audiophile (₤ 300+) | Exceptional audio fidelity, often including high-end materials and innovations. | Audeze LCD-X, Focal Stellia |

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Why are some headphones so costly?
Pricey headphones typically include premium products, advanced innovations, exceptional noise engineering, and reputable brand support. Audiophiles and experts may find these functions worth the investment.
2. Are more affordable headphones worth purchasing?
More affordable headphones can be a good option for casual users or those just starting with headphones. They often supply decent sound quality for daily use however might do not have sturdiness and advanced features.
3. Do I require sound cancellation for regular usage?
If you often discover yourself in loud environments or commute regularly, sound cancellation can boost your listening experience. However, if you generally use headphones in quieter settings, it might not be required.
4. How do I pick the best headphones for me?
Consider your main use case (casual listening, gaming, expert work), sound preferences, budget plan, and essential features before buying.
